Turkey's new drill ship to operate outside disputed waters in Mediterranean

Summary by Ground News
The Abdulhamid Han is Turkey's largest undersea hydrocarbon drill ship. It is heading towards an area northwest of Cyprus in the eastern Mediterranean. Turkey and Cyprus have for years been embroiled in a dispute over maritime borders. Turkey imported around 45% of its natural gas last year from Russia.
